A former Kenya Revenue Authority (KRA) officer was unfairly dismissed after being set up as the “fall person” in a sugar smuggling racket at the Busia border, the Employment and Labour Relations Court has ruled.
The court found no valid reason for KRA to dismiss Beverly Lebene, a border control officer with 14 years of service, over alleged negligence, stating that the smuggling was facilitated by other officers, one being a staff member whose sexual advances she had rejected.
